Instructions
- Classic Lasagna: Assemble as usual, wrap tightly, and freeze unbaked. Bake from frozen at 375°F for 1.5 hours or until hot and bubbly.
- Make-Ahead Mashed Potatoes: Prepare potatoes, let cool, then transfer to a baking dish. Cover and freeze. Thaw overnight in fridge and bake until heated through.
- Green Bean Casserole: Assemble casserole without fried onions. Freeze; add onions and bake when ready to serve.
- Baked Macaroni & Cheese: Prepare dish, sprinkle with breadcrumbs, and freeze unbaked. Bake straight from freezer, adding extra bake time.
- Savory Stuffed Shells: Fill cooked shells, layer in sauce, freeze until firm. Thaw and bake until hot and golden.
- Sausage Breakfast Casserole: Layer ingredients in a casserole dish, wrap, and freeze. Bake from frozen or thaw overnight.
- Chicken and Wild Rice Soup: Cool and portion soup into containers; freeze. Reheat on stovetop and add cream before serving.
- Turkey and Cranberry Sliders: Assemble, wrap in foil, and freeze. Bake straight from freezer; serve warm.
- Sweet Potato Casserole: Assemble up to topping, wrap, and freeze. Add topping and bake before serving.
- Holiday Sugar Cookies: Freeze cookie dough rolls or pre-cut cookies. Bake from frozen, adding 1–2 minutes baking time.
- Fudge Brownies: Bake, cool, cut, and freeze. Thaw at room temperature or microwave for a few seconds for fudgy goodness.
- Gingerbread Cookie Dough: Store dough in logs or discs. Slice or roll, cut, and bake as needed.
